Thirdly, it is an important link to cultivate students' creative thinking to encourage students to operate and cultivate their innovative ability. In the teaching process, we should not only pay attention to the use of intuitive teaching AIDS, but also let students participate in practical activities as much as possible. Only the teacher's demonstration, without the students' personal operation, the knowledge gained by the students is still superficial. Only by letting every student participate in the actual operation and use various senses to participate in learning activities can all students get a relatively complete perception and facilitate the storage and extraction of information. In teaching, teachers should provide students with more hands-on opportunities, so that students' innovative consciousness and practical ability can be cultivated in hands-on activities. It can be seen how important personal participation and practice are. Classroom teaching itself is the whole experience and development process of students' life. In learning activities, if there are multiple senses involved, it can improve the excitement of the brain and promote the establishment of temporary connections. Therefore, in teaching, teachers should strengthen practical operation, let students' hands, mouth, brain and other senses participate in learning, and develop inquiry ability in activities. For example, when teaching "The Understanding of Cuboid", the teacher asked the students to operate it, and some students cut the surface of the toothpaste box for comparison. Some students draw all the sides of a cuboid on paper for comparison; Some students use a ruler to measure the side length of a cuboid ... Students get a preliminary understanding of the characteristics of each side of a cuboid through practical activities such as cutting, measuring, drawing, comparing and speaking. In this process, students can feel the characteristics of each face and edge of a cuboid with their hands, brains and intuition. Let students fully experience the vividness of life problems and the diversity of solutions in practical operation, and promote the development of students' practical ability and innovative consciousness. This can not only improve students' hands-on operation ability and mathematics quality, but also improve students' independent inquiry ability in activities and gain the joy of success. Fourth, encourage questioning and raising difficult questions, and cultivate students' innovative courage. Doubt is the source of thinking, and thinking is the foundation of wisdom. Modern creative teaching view holds that knowledge learning is no longer the only purpose, but a means to understand the nature of science, train thinking ability and master learning methods. It is more important to ask questions than to solve them. Students' thinking activities always start from problems and develop in solving them. In mathematics teaching, according to the characteristics of children's strong curiosity and thirst for knowledge, we should strive to create a relaxed, free and open classroom atmosphere for students, stimulate their courage to innovate, and let them dare to think, speak and ask why. For example, when studying "the basic nature of fractions", a student asked: Why should we exclude zero? Is it okay to include zero? . For another example, after students mastered the method of calculating the surface area of a cylinder, one student asked: When calculating the surface area of a cuboid and a cube, can we also calculate their surface area by adding the side area to the bottom area? A good question like this should be affirmed and encouraged by the teacher.
